Bug#645565: needs porting to the new libpanel-applet interface
Source: ddccontrol Version: 0.4.2-9 Severity: serious User: pkg-gnome-maintain...@lists.alioth.debian.org Usertags: applets-transition Hi, this package currently depends on libpanel-applet2-0 - most likely because it provides an applet for the GNOME panel. The introduction of gnome-panel 3.0 to unstable is imminent. In this version, the libpanel-applet library has undergone large changes, and file-browser-applet requires changes to support this version: * updating to the D-Bus activation mechanism * porting to GTK+ 3 You might want to check if upstream developers provide a new version, compatible with gnome-panel 3.x. Otherwise, porting is a feasible task if you have a pair of hours to spare. If you feel like it, the following guides should help you: * http://developer.gnome.org/gtk3/stable/gtk-migrating-2-to-3.html * http://live.gnome.org/GnomeGoals/AppletsDbusMigration For packages that provide other functionality than the GNOME applet, you can simply disable it in the build and remove the build-dependency if it hasn’t been ported. For pure applets packages, you should ask for removal from the archive if you do not intend to port it to the new interface. Please contact ow...@bugs.debian.org immediately.) -- 639556: http://bugs.debian.org/cgi-bin/bugreport.cgi?bug=639556 Debian Bug Tracking System Contact ow...@bugs.debian.org with problems --- Begin Message --- Package: smart-notifier Version: 0.28-3 Severity: grave Justification: causes non-serious data loss Hi, Installing the package will result in restart of dbus: | Setting up smart-notifier (0.28-3) ... | Stopping system message bus: dbus. | Starting system message bus: dbus. This lead to a crash of X session (or a restart if systemd is the init process). Thus, any file not yet saved is lost. The package must not restart dbus, but reload it.
